Huckabee: McCain Has Always Been Against Regulation
thinkprogress.org — In the wake of the sudden collapse of Wall Street giant banks, Sen. John McCain spent yesterday “scrambling to recast himself as a champion of regulation,” trying to erase his past support of legislation “to broadly deregulate the banking and insurance industries. However on Fox News, Huckabee said that McCain has always been against regulation.
